Where do Poundland get their products from?
Of its 700 suppliers, two-thirds are UK-based, the others spanning the world, from China to Israel to the Netherlands, all vying to offer Poundland the best deal from goods ranging from party poppers, Halloween masks, flower bulbs, gift wrap, plastic plates and beakers. The reading glasses come from China.
What do you know about Poundland?
Poundland is a British variety store chain founded in 1990, selling most items at the single price of £1, including clearance items and proprietary brands. Following a drop in share price of over 50%, Poundland was acquired in August 2016 by Steinhoff International for £610m.

Why is the pound shop so cheap?
Pound shops use a number of methods to keep things cheap: They buy in bulk from China from exporters which specialise in cheap jewellery, hair accessories and a thousand other things. They buy products coming to the end of their shelf life. They reduce the size of products – so fewer biscuits in a multi-pack, for …

Why is poundland closing down?
POUNDLAND is closing 44 shops temporarily from this Sunday due to the third coronavirus lockdown. The closures come after the retailer reported an 80% drop in customers visiting some stores. The rest of Poundland’s 800 stores in the UK will remain open as the retailer has been classed as an “essential” business.
